Legal Frameworks and Digital Ethics
Many jurisdictions have implemented legislation specifically targeting the non-consensual distribution of intimate images, often referred to as "revenge porn" laws. These legal structures aim to deter malicious activity and provide recourse for victims. However, the global nature of the internet complicates enforcement, highlighting the need for international cooperation and robust platform accountability. Ethical considerations surrounding digital privacy demand constant vigilance and updated regulations.
